新的库集合,可帮助您设计健壮,可测试和可维护的Android应用程序。从用于管理UI组件生命周期和处理数据持久性的类开始。
我们可以使android.app.Service成为生命周期感知组件吗
我从新的Android体系结构组件中获得的全部是,如果我们使组件的生命周期具有感知性,那么LifecycleObserver将根据活动生命周期对事件做出反应。那...
ViewModelProviders java.lang.RuntimeException试图实例化继承AndroidViewModel的类
我正在使用架构组件创建应用程序。调试版本运行正常,但在测试版本APK时,应用程序崩溃了下面的堆栈跟踪。奇怪的是,我有6 ...
我想在我的应用程序中使用分页库,我已经看到他们都使用MVVM架构的视图模块组件的多个示例,但我的应用程序的大多数部分是在MVP ...
AAC:如何从ViewModel返回结果(处理点击)到活动?
我想在我的项目Android Architecture Components(AAC)中使用。尼斯。在这里我的活动:import androidx.appcompat.app.AppCompatActivity;公共类TradersActivity扩展...
如何使用导航组件从活动导航到另一个活动并从堆栈中删除第一个活动?
在我的应用程序中,我有两个活动(AuthenticationActivity和MainActivity),每个活动都有一个导航图和一大堆碎片。我创建了一个动作来从...的片段导航
我有一个项目,我已经成功实现了位置跟踪功能,并且工作正常。我每30秒使用融合位置提供商跟踪用户当前位置。(...
我正在尝试将导航架构组件(NavHostFragment)与导航抽屉(widget.NavigationView)一起使用。我得到以下两个错误之一。 1)选择时会发生这种情况......
Android架构组件(LiveData):如何在更新文本视图后清除LiveData中的所有值
假设我创建了mutableLivedata变量(一个观察者),并通过它更新了一个textview,现在我想清除一下像刚刚创建的那样更新textview时由livedata发送的值...
Android ViewModel和startActivity
我正在学习ViewModel和LiveData,并且在此过程中出现了疑问。如果我需要开始一项活动,我该怎么办?可以将上下文作为参数传递给ViewModel(上下文......)
我正在尝试使用新的Navigation Component API v1.0.0-alpha05实现深层链接功能,但遇到了问题。使用Android Studio 3.3 Canary 7部分我的navigation_graph ....
Android dagger2使用Factory将intent注入viewModel
作为一个例子我使用谷歌样本 - GithubBrowserSample(我使用java版本,它可以在这里找到)想要实现的目标:使用intent额外启动活动注入额外的viewModel构造函数...
我正在使用android分页库显示搜索结果项,有什么办法可以清除/删除所有已加载的结果项,在活动的分页列表上调用Invalidate刷新列表,而不清除/ ...]] >>
[AndroidViewModel vs ViewModel
随着Android Architecture Components库的引入,引入了几个新类,包括AndroidViewModel和ViewModel。但是,我在弄清楚...
在其他任何事情之前,我不是要求解决这个问题的解决方案(代码),我要求对我在LiveData中的理解进行修正,因为我认为我错过了一些东西。据我所知,LiveData的......
类型不匹配:推断类型是LoginActivity,但LifecycleOwner是预期的
我正在玩AndroidStudio的预览版 - 3.4 Canary 9.我选择了配置项目窗口并提供的默认登录活动选项,选择以下选项:没有错误...
我正在使用带有碎片的导航组件作为我的个人目的地制作应用程序。我想知道如何实现这样的导航流程:在目标2中,有一个菜单按钮......
无法在ViewModelProviders中解析android.support.v4.app.FragmentActivity的方法
我正在尝试在我的应用程序中实现体系结构组件,但是当我使用getActivity()将我的viewmodel中的lifecycleowner添加到我的片段中时,它的show message无法解析...
在android-architecture-components / GithubBrowserSample repo中,Fragment#onViewCreated生命周期方法被用于片段的ViewModel实例化(带有Fragment的范围)...
使用Room over Android多模块Kotlin设置有任何成功。 @Entity数据类学校(@Embedded val学生:学生)数据类学生(val年龄:Int = 0)每当我同时拥有两个...
我正在使用Android架构组件示例中的DataBoundListAdapter。我需要增强它以支持多种项目类型。有人做过吗?我的问题是如何找出项目类型...